[ ] Verify that all currency conversions in the Avenor checkout path use banker's rounding via the shared MoneyMath library, not ad-hoc float arithmetic. Run the cross-rate regression suite against the Kestrel ledger fixtures and confirm totals reconcile to the minor unit in every supported currency. Attach the suite output to this checklist. The candidate build under review is identified below.

session token of kahog-bahif = htk9_f63daec35

// Encoding sniffing for user-uploaded text files in Saltgrass.
// We check BOM first, then a capped statistical pass (8 KB max)
// to avoid unbounded reads on hostile uploads. Ambiguous files
// fall back to this constant rather than guessing, which closed
// the smuggling vector flagged in the last audit. Fixed as of the
// build noted below.

trace token, bawif-tajof: htk14_21e308fc7b4137

As part of migrating the Lodestone toolchain to the Cairnforge hermetic build system, plugin authors must operate within new sandbox quotas. Each plugin action runs in an isolated environment with fixed caps on memory, open file descriptors, and wall-clock time; network access is denied entirely. Exceeding a quota fails the action deterministically rather than degrading gracefully, so please profile your plugins before publishing. Requests for quota exceptions go through the Cairnforge review queue. The enforced limits are defined below.

tuning table, kawep-tawif:
CAPS = {
    "olidor": 80,
    "belion": 7,
    "quenys": 225,
    "druox": 839,
    "fraath": 482,
}

RESTRICTED — Managers Only

Loyalty Overhaul: Programme Brindlemark

Status for the board. Current scheme retired end of Q2. Replacement, Brindlemark, moves from points to tiered credits. Migration covers roughly 400,000 members; legacy balances convert at a fixed ratio. Vendor: Tarnbeck Systems. Costs tracking to plan; launch marketing held pending sign-off. Risks: member attrition during conversion, integration with till software at older sites. Pilot regions confirmed. The commercial strategy underpinning the overhaul is recorded below.

board note of yagap-fajog: Gross margin on Druael came in at 15 percent against a plan of 10 percent. Only 9 of the 140 pilot accounts renewed Druael, so a churn review is set for January 15.